  • Mathematical Modelling of Gradually Varied Flow in Open Channels: Corrections to the Chow and Bresse Integration Derivations

    ABSTRACT

    We present a re-examination of the gradually varied flow problem for open channels. A close study of the classical study by Bresse (1860) [1] and Bakhmeteff (1912) [2] and later Chow (1955) [4] has shown that their standard computations contain some errors. The objective is to clarify this error in open channel hydrodynamics and thereby assist engineers and modelers engaged in this area of research.
